Hormone Therapy and Combination Chemotherapy Before and After Surgery in Treating Patients With Stage I-IIIA Breast Cancer
Neoadjuvant Complete Hormonal Blockade Followed by Neoadjuvant Chemotherapy for Resectable Hormone Receptor Positive, HER-2/Neu Negative Breast Cancer, A Phase II Study
Sponsor: National Cancer Institute (NCI)
Terminated
This trial was terminated. No reason was provided.
Listed as NCT00194792, this PHASE2 trial focuses on Estrogen Receptor-positive Breast Cancer and HER2-negative Breast Cancer and remains terminated or withdrawn.
